    Hi my name is chris, and I bought a 54 chev Bel Air and am going to restore it, and of course modify it. I already have modified a 62 pontiac, but it was already in good shape, so I think its time for a real challenge! one question that has been nagging at my brain is , can you match up the original transmission with a SBC, call me crazy, but I like 3 in the tree,

    Hi, Chris. You will need an aftermarket adapter to bolt a sbc to your '54 car transmission, but a three speed from a '48-'54 Chevy truck would have the correct bolt pattern for a sbc bell housing and would still bolt to the torque tube driveshaf in your car. Don't expect to beat on it very much, or your next thread will be entitled. "How do I replace my stock rear end with a newer, stronger one?".

    Hi chris I put a sbc in a 50 chev Heres how you do it useing a sbc bellhousing redrill it to 54 bolt pattern use front bearing retainer from 55 up trans on your front of your trans bolts right up will have to do a little trimming on firewall struts and modifiy shifting linkage .good luck ps use old stradle mount front motor mount hurst?
